How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Louisville?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Louisville Studio Apartments | $2,026 | $1,415 | $6,220 |
Louisville 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,210 | $640 | $8,656 |
Louisville 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,778 | $764 | $9,786 |
Louisville 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,438 | $867 | $7,117 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Studio Louisville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Louisville with Studio?
Currently the most affordable Studio in Louisville is at Bell Flatirons listed at $1,455.
How much is the average rent for a Studio Louisville Apartment?
The average rent for a Studio Apartment in Louisville is $2,026.
What is the largest available Studio Louisville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Louisville is a 665 square feet unit starting from $1,867 at Centre Court Apartment Homes.
What is the average size for Louisville Studio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Studio rental in Louisville is currently 572 sq ft.
